br>A V-neck neckline could be modest or daring depending on the depth of the dip. Brides of all sizes and shapes find this neckline to be flattering because the "V" form is slimming and creates the phantasm of an elongated torso while drawing the eyes all the way down to the waist. A easy pendant necklace or a narrow necklace following the form of the dip are two nice jewelry choices for this neckline. Finish off your marriage ceremony day look with a pair of submit or teardrop earrings. If you’re each slim and beneath five feet, you don’t need to depend on high heels if you'll like a boost in peak. Long, comparatively easy kinds like Sheath or Trumpet attire add the phantasm of peak, and an Empire waist can both flatter and add to the illusion. The key's to not let voluminous clothes like ball-gowns overpower your smaller determine by sticking with one thing fairly easy and fitted.
